DevExpress 15.2 — Download & notes
- DevExpress 15.2 is an older major release (2015). Official downloads for legacy versions are typically available to customers with an active subscription through the DevExpress Download Manager or the DevExpress website’s "Downloads" area under your account.
- If you have a valid DevExpress subscription: sign in to your DevExpress account → Downloads → locate "v15.2" or "DXperience v15.2" and use the DevExpress Download Manager to get the installer and product updates/patches.
- If you do not have a subscription or your subscription expired, DevExpress generally does not provide direct legacy installers to non-customers; you may need to contact DevExpress Support or check your organization’s archives/backups for the installer.
- Community/source options: archived copies sometimes exist on internal mirrors, company package repositories (NuGet/internal shares), or backup media. Downloading installers from third‑party sites is risky (malware, licensing violations) — prefer official channels.
- NuGet: some DevExpress assemblies for specific controls/packages may be available as NuGet packages; search nuget.org for DevExpress packages and check package versions near 15.2. These packages don’t always include the full installer or design-time tools.
- Licensing: running DevExpress controls requires a valid license for the version/features you use; ensure your license covers v15.2 or contact DevExpress for upgrade/license options.
- Compatibility: v15.2 targets older .NET/Visual Studio versions common in 2015. Expect compatibility issues running design-time components in very recent Visual Studio releases; check DevExpress support notes or consider upgrading to a newer DevExpress release if using modern VS/.NET.

Installation and System Requirements
Before running the installer, ensure your environment matches the 15.2 specifications:
Visual Studio Support: Compatible with VS 2010, 2012, 2013, and 2015.
Frameworks: Supports .NET Framework 4.0, 4.5, 4.5.1, 4.5.2, and 4.6.
Operating Systems: Windows 7 SP1, Windows 8, and Windows 10. Installation Steps Run the .exe installer as an Administrator. Choose "Trial" or "Registered" installation.
Select the specific platforms (WinForms, WPF, etc.) you need.
Wait for the VSIX extensions to register with Visual Studio. Security and Compatibility Warnings
Using a version of DevExpress from 2015 comes with inherent risks that developers should consider:
Browser Compatibility: The ASP.NET controls in 15.2 may struggle with modern CSS standards in the latest versions of Chrome, Edge, and Safari.
Visual Studio 2022+: Version 15.2 was released long before 64-bit Visual Studio (VS 2022). You may experience designer crashes or missing toolbox items in newer IDEs.
Security Patches: Legacy versions no longer receive active security updates. For public-facing web applications, upgrading to a supported version is highly recommended. Troubleshooting Common Issues
If you encounter a "Trial Expired" message after downloading and installing a licensed version, you may need to run the DevExpress Project Converter. This tool updates the assembly references in your project's licenses.licx file to match the installed 15.2 build. 2 to a newer version? devexpress 15.2 download

How to Access the DevExpress 15.2 Download
Unlike the latest trials, legacy versions are generally not available via a direct public link. Authorized users can access them through the following official channels:
Registered Users: If you have an active or expired license that included v15.2, you can find the installer (e.g., DevExpressComponents-15.2.x.exe) by logging into the DevExpress Download Manager.
Current Subscribers: Modern subscriptions (like Universal or DXperience) grant "downgrade rights," allowing you to download any previous version, including 15.2, for free from your account portal.
Trial Versions: DevExpress typically only provides trials for the latest major version. If you need to evaluate 15.2 specifically for a legacy environment, you must contact their Support Center to request a custom solution. Key Features of the 15.2 Release
